Location - Milne Way backs directly onto greenbelt common, offering stunning panoramic views across the Colne Valley with its lakes, country fields and The Chiltern Hills on the horizon. It is beautifully positioned in the peaceful Avenue that conveniently adjoins direct access to 'Belfry Open Spaces' and the bluebell woods of Park Wood Nature Reserve. Enjoy amazing views, beautiful walks and breath taking scenery. Within walking distance (0.6 miles) to Harefield Village and its extensive shops and amenities, it is well placed for flying, sailing, fishing, horse riding, football, cricket, shooting and golf. London by tube is accessible via the Metropolitan line is at Northwood, Rickmansworth and Uxbridge. There is also the Chiltern Railway Line at Denham and Rickmansworth, with bus routes towards Uxbridge, Ruislip and Rickmansworth, and easy motorist access to the A/M40 and M25 offering connections to London and the home counties. Educationally Harefield is renowned for its Academy and Harefield Junior School was judged as 'outstanding' by Ofsted. There is also an excellent selection of both state and private schools nearby including Merchant Taylors and St.Helens.
Description - Nestled in a peaceful residential setting, this charming two-storey home offers generous and versatile living space ideal for family life.
The ground floor welcomes you with a spacious entrance hall leading into a bright and airy living room. From there, you’ll find a separate dining area that flows into the kitchen. A conservatory at the rear provides a relaxing space with views of the garden, while a convenient WC, utility store, and attached workshop complete the ground floor—offering excellent flexibility for hobbies or extra storage.
Upstairs, the property boasts three comfortable bedrooms, including two large doubles, all serviced by a well-appointed family bathroom. The layout is well-balanced to offer both practicality and comfort for modern living.
Outside - To the front of the property is a private paved walkway and front garden. To the rear there is a well maintained patio area with a garden, along with access to the workshop and store room.
